Women's Jeans Size Chart
Find your perfect fit with our comprehensive women's jeans size chart. Compare US sizes to UK, EU, and international standards.
💡Quick Answer
Women's jeans sizes often use waist measurements (e.g., 28, 29, 30) or numerical sizes (e.g., 4, 6, 8). A US size 8 is typically a 29-inch waist, UK 12, or EU 40. Always check the specific brand's chart.
| US | UK | EU | AU | IT | FR | Waist (cm)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 22 | 4 | 32 | 4 | 36 | 32 | 56 |
| 23 | 5 | 33 | 5 | 37 | 33 | 58.5 |
| 24 | 6 | 34 | 6 | 38 | 34 | 61 |
| 25 | 7 | 35 | 7 | 39 | 35 | 63.5 |
| 26 | 8 | 36 | 8 | 40 | 36 | 66 |
| 27 | 9 | 37 | 9 | 41 | 37 | 68.5 |
| 28 | 10 | 38 | 10 | 42 | 38 | 71 |
| 29 | 11 | 39 | 11 | 43 | 39 | 73.5 |
| 30 | 12 | 40 | 12 | 44 | 40 | 76 |
| 31 | 13 | 41 | 13 | 45 | 41 | 78.5 |
| 32 | 14 | 42 | 14 | 46 | 42 | 81 |
| 34 | 16 | 44 | 16 | 48 | 44 | 86 |
| 36 | 18 | 46 | 18 | 50 | 46 | 91 |
Frequently Asked Questions
What is a US Size 28 in jeans?
A US Size 28 usually refers to a waist measurement of 28 inches. In standard women's sizing (0-14), this often corresponds to a US Size 6 or 8, depending on the brand's vanity sizing.
How do I measure my hips vs. waist?
Measure your natural waist at the narrowest part of your torso. Measure your hips at the fullest part of your buttocks. The difference between these two measurements helps determine if you need a "Curvy" fit (more room in hips) or a standard fit.
What is "Curvy Fit"?
Curvy fit jeans are designed for women with a smaller waist and wider hips/thighs. They prevent the dreaded "waist gap" at the back of the jeans.
Understanding Women's Jeans Sizing
Women's jeans sizing is notoriously inconsistent. You might be a Size 6 in one store and a Size 10 in another. This is due to "vanity sizing" and different fit models used by brands. Understanding the difference between numerical sizes (2, 4, 6) and waist sizes (26, 27, 28) is key.
Fit Tips for Women
- Know Your Rise: High-rise jeans sit at the natural waist (narrowest part). Mid-rise sit just below the belly button. Low-rise sit on the hips. Measure your waist where the jeans will actually sit.
- Fabric Composition: Check the label. 100% cotton (rigid) will feel tighter and stretch out with wear. Jeans with 2% elastane or more will feel softer and stretch immediately. Size down for high-stretch denim.
- The Hip Measurement: If your hips are significantly wider than your waist, prioritize the hip measurement when choosing a size to avoid pulling across the front. You can always take the waist in with a belt or tailoring.
